Learn How to Win with Torre Attack: Tactical Advantage
This Torre Attack puzzle shows how a seemingly active middlegame can hide a tactical collapse. White appears to have the better material and central control, but Black’s pieces are coordinated around a direct tactical idea: a pin on the knight, pressure on the queen, and a forcing sequence that turns the position into a winning simplification. In classical chess, these motifs often decide the game before any long-term plan matters.
